How far is the home from Canberra’s central business district?
Aranda is located about 4 km west of Civic via Belconnen Way, making the city centre a short drive away.
Which public transport routes serve the neighbourhood of 6 Marawa Place?
ACTION bus route 32 runs through Aranda, connecting the suburb to Civic via Barry Drive and to Belconnen Town Centre via Cook and Macquarie.
What community amenities are within easy reach of the property?
Nearby you’ll find a local set of shops with a newly opened café and bar, the larger Jamison Centre for supermarkets and medical services, as well as a playing fields complex and a Scout hall.
Are there any parks or nature reserves close to the house?
Yes, Aranda Bushland park is less than 1 km away, and the suburb is bounded on two sides by nature‑parkland, providing easy access to walking tracks and bush settings.
What is the geological makeup of the area surrounding 6 Marawa Place?
The suburb sits on Upper Ordovician greywacke from the Pittman Formation, with bands of Acton Shale and nearby Silurian‑age Mount Painter Volcanics tuff and ashstone.
